Output 17c31653c360c4d60a34d12922b09798dc277a946b86054aaea61cbf73f6efa4:0

value
1650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d91a66fe8fe269953ddb865c5f4aff33a3f134e OP_EQUAL
address
37JZdCFvFeRUL5og3mRLySrb6sJB2UbDoA
transaction
17c31653c360c4d60a34d12922b09798dc277a946b86054aaea61cbf73f6efa4
spent
true